Here, there's a small part in this which explains its opening ceremony budget in comparison to London

http://m.bbc.co.uk/sport/olympics/36993259
The budget of the London opening was 30 million pounds. The Brazilian opening was 100 million reais, that's about equivalent to 35-40 million pounds in purchasing power parity. Considering the lower cost of labor in Brazil the real cost was ca. 45-50 million pounds if it was made in London.

It's ignorant nonsense to claim it was a cheaper.
